Abstract :
Noise sources and fundamental mechanisms leading to radiated emissions from printed circuit boards (PCBs) have been analyzed. The use of photoelectric couplers at the input and output interfaces between PCBs and of image planes on the PCBs reduces common-mode radiation; the effectiveness has been proved to comply with GJB151A-97 EMI limits.
